diff options
author | Andrew Ammerlaan <andrewammerlaan@gentoo.org> | 2021-12-07 21:17:50 +0100 |
---|---|---|
committer | Andrew Ammerlaan <andrewammerlaan@gentoo.org> | 2021-12-07 23:40:02 +0100 |
commit | 35f1691f12a3ff51fb2082e3c7685e70dfa72927 (patch) | |
tree | 03673bfcab841b3e19c4aa835fa5f1c1d54042bd /x11-libs/qwt | |
parent | sci-libs/liborigin: add new snapshot (diff) | |
download | gentoo-35f1691f12a3ff51fb2082e3c7685e70dfa72927.tar.gz gentoo-35f1691f12a3ff51fb2082e3c7685e70dfa72927.tar.bz2 gentoo-35f1691f12a3ff51fb2082e3c7685e70dfa72927.zip |
x11-libs/qwt: slot 5, also install the headers
Package-Manager: Portage-3.0.28, Repoman-3.0.3
Signed-off-by: Andrew Ammerlaan <andrewammerlaan@gentoo.org>
Diffstat (limited to 'x11-libs/qwt')
-rw-r--r-- | x11-libs/qwt/files/qwt-5.2.3_p20210828-install-headers.patch | 12 | ||||
-rw-r--r-- | x11-libs/qwt/qwt-5.2.3_p20210828.ebuild | 4 |
2 files changed, 16 insertions, 0 deletions
diff --git a/x11-libs/qwt/files/qwt-5.2.3_p20210828-install-headers.patch b/x11-libs/qwt/files/qwt-5.2.3_p20210828-install-headers.patch new file mode 100644 index 000000000000..f2e1b36c3bca --- /dev/null +++ b/x11-libs/qwt/files/qwt-5.2.3_p20210828-install-headers.patch @@ -0,0 +1,12 @@ +diff --git a/src/CMakeLists.txt b/src/CMakeLists.txt +index 502f097..05ab47b 100644 +--- a/src/CMakeLists.txt ++++ b/src/CMakeLists.txt +@@ -156,6 +156,7 @@ if( QWT_WIDGETS ) + endif() + + add_library( qwt5-qt5 ${SRCS} ${HEADERS} ) ++set_target_properties( qwt5-qt5 PROPERTIES PUBLIC_HEADER "${HEADERS}" ) + + target_link_libraries( qwt5-qt5 Qt5::Core Qt5::Gui Qt5::Widgets Qt5::PrintSupport ) + diff --git a/x11-libs/qwt/qwt-5.2.3_p20210828.ebuild b/x11-libs/qwt/qwt-5.2.3_p20210828.ebuild index 638c58e8eea8..f5dc249c7a50 100644 --- a/x11-libs/qwt/qwt-5.2.3_p20210828.ebuild +++ b/x11-libs/qwt/qwt-5.2.3_p20210828.ebuild @@ -32,6 +32,10 @@ DEPEND=" " RDEPEND="${DEPEND}" +PATCHES=( + "${FILESDIR}/${P}-install-headers.patch" +) + src_configure() { local mycmakeargs=( -DBUILD_EXAMPLES=$(usex examples) |